What does hypersecretion of GH in adults produce? |
Acromegaly |
|
What does hyper secretion of GH in children produce? |
Gigantism |
|
What does hypo secretion of GH in children produce? |
Dwarfism |
|
Describe Conn's disease |
Adrenal adenoma |
|
What are the characteristics of Conn's disease? |
Hypertension, high aldosterone, low renin levels |
